Dr. John Spollen is a psychiatrist practicing in North Little Rock, AR. Dr. Spollen is a medical doctor specializing in the care of mental health patients. As a psychiatrist, Dr. Spollen diagnoses and treats mental illnesses. Dr. Spollen may treat patients through a variety of methods including medications, psychotherapy or talk therapy, psychosocial interventions and more, depending on each individual case. Different medications that a psychiatrist might prescribe include antidepressants, antipsychotic mediations, mood stabilizers, stimulants, sedatives and hypnotics. Dr. Spollen treats conditions like depression, anxiety, OCD, eating disorders, bipolar disorders, personality disorders, insomnia, ADD and other mental illnesses.
